The size of Pascoe Vale is approximately 4.9 square kilometres. It has 22 parks covering nearly 7.4% of total area. The population of Pascoe Vale in 2016 was 17051 people. By 2021 the population was 18171 showing a population growth of 6.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Pascoe Vale is 30-39 years. Households in Pascoe Vale are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Pascoe Vale work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 62.50% of the homes in Pascoe Vale were owner-occupied compared with 63.10% in 2016.
